Roofing evaluation services involve a comprehensive inspection of a property's roof to assess its overall condition. This process typically includes examining the roofing materials, checking for signs of damage or wear, and identifying areas vulnerable to leaks or structural issues. The goal is to provide property owners with a clear understanding of the roof’s current state, highlighting any repairs or maintenance needed to extend its lifespan and ensure safety.
These services help address common roofing problems such as leaks, missing or damaged shingles, sagging areas, and deteriorated flashing. Early detection of issues through a professional evaluation can prevent more extensive damage, reduce repair costs, and avoid potential interior water damage. Regular roofing assessments are especially valuable for identifying hidden issues that might not be visible from the ground or during routine maintenance.

Inspection Costs - Roofing evaluation inspections typically range from $100 to $300, depending on the size of the property and complexity of the roof. For example, a standard home inspection might cost around $150 in Roselle, NJ. These costs cover a visual assessment and basic evaluation.
Detailed Assessments - More comprehensive roofing evaluations, including detailed reports and testing, can cost between $300 and $600. Larger or older roofs may incur higher fees, often around $400 to $500 for thorough inspections.
Additional Services - Services such as moisture testing or structural analysis are usually priced separately, often adding $200 to $400 to the evaluation costs. These are recommended for roofs with suspected underlying issues.
Cost Factors - The overall cost of roofing evaluation services varies based on roof size, pitch, and accessibility. Local pros in Roselle, NJ, typically provide quotes tailored to each property's specific needs and conditions.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
